Description of 📶 Eightwood Dual Band SMA Male Antenna (2-Pack) for Car Trailer Backup Cameras and Wireless Security Cameras - 2.4GHz 5GHz WiFi Antenna

Dual Band WiFi Antenna: the antenna is designed to extend range, improve signal strength and maintain stable connection for 2.4GHz &5GHz network devices. Application: Wireless security system; Backup cameras/ Reversing cameras/ Rear view cameras/ Parking cameras which used on car, pickup truck, SUV, tractor,trailer and sedans. Suitable as antenna replacement for 5.8GHz RC Drone FPV Quadcopeter, FPV Racing Drone Multicopter, FPV goggle, FPV Camera. Support 802.11 b/g/n/ac; Package includes: 2pcs SMA Male WiFi Antenna. Important Note: the antenna is with SMA Male connector (inside threads with center pin ), the connection of compatible device should be SMA female( outside threads with NO pin), please check the connection type before purchase.

Revainrating 3 out of 5

Empty room. on network antennas

I bought these antennas based on a 9db power rating and used them on a Netgear R7000 router. For the most part, the increase in signal strength I felt was negligible compared to the standard antenna. I had to use a copper plate as a reflector behind the antenna to give it a boost. The only other issue that bothered me was that there was quite a bit of rattling inside the case.
